List of Top 10 Institutes For Biotechnology Dissertation and Project Training

List of Institutes offering Dissertation opportunity for Biotechnology/ Life Sciences

Now as some of you may be entering into the final year of your studies. You must be planning for dissertation topics and institutes where you can apply. Doing a dissertation at an external institute is always beneficial as it will help you in network building. Moreover, you will get a chance to work with the top guns in the Life Sciences field.

So here we present the list of top 10 institutes offering dissertation

1) Centre for Cellular & Molecular Biology (CCMB), Hyderabad

CSIR-CCMB accepts applications from candidates pursuing M.Sc / M.Pharm/ M.Tech/ B.Pharm/ B.Tech in any branch of Life sciences to undertake research training towards partial fulfillment of their degree.

2) National Institute of Immunology, New Delhi

The Institute provides opportunities for outstanding students to carry out project work under the supervision of the Institute’s scientists towards partial fulfillment of their postgraduate degrees (of at least SIX months’ duration; session I: July-December; session II: January-June)

3) National Centre for Cell Science Complex, Pune

NCCS invites applications from eligible Indian National candidates pursuing M.Sc. and integrated M.Sc./M.Tech degree program (those who have completed at least three years) in any branch of sciences to undertake Project Training as a part of their dissertation work/ course curriculum at this NCCS Pune.

4) National Institute of Animal Biotechnology, Hyderabad

NIAB provides opportunities for outstanding students to carry out project work under the supervision of the Institute’s scientists towards partial fulfillment of their undergraduate/postgraduate degrees (of at least SIX months’ duration; session I: January-June; Session II: July -December).

5) Institute for Stem Cell Biology and Regenerative, Bangalore

The training program at inStem is open to interested and motivated pre-doctoral candidates and usually comprises M.Sc. students between their first and second years. Many students also do their master’s projects here. Engineering and medical students are also encouraged to apply. Applications are accepted all through the year.

6) Rajiv Gandhi Centre for Biotechnology (RGCB), Trivandrum

RGCB permits students at the MSc, Btech, M.Phil and M.Tech levels to carry out dissertation and project work in various disciplines. Projects and dissertations may be for 1 month, 2-3 months, 4-6 months or 7-12 months. A service fee is charged from trainees to cover the costs of the training.

7) CSIR-Indian Institute of Chemical Biology, Kolkata

Eligible students pursuing P.G. Courses (M.Sc/M.Pharm/MTech) from any recognized Indian University/College in the relevant area may submit their application to be considered for pursuing their training at CSIR-IICB.

8) ICAR- National Research Center on Plant Biotechnology

The project work-training of five to six months will be offered to students doing M.Sc/ M.Tech in Biotechnology/ Bioinformatics or Life Science disciplines, and B.Tech (Biotech/Bioinformatics) degree programmes.
The training aims at providing an opportunity for carrying out research in Plant Biotechnology and Genomics. Application in the prescribed format with detailed biodata and relevant documents from prospective candidates will be received around the year and the students selected by a selection committee will be informed accordingly by e-mail.

9) Regional Centre for Biotechnology, Faridabad

RCB invites applications for their 6-months summer training programme without stipend. Students from 4-year courses/PG in Sciences are invited to carry out their project work which will count towards the partial fulfillment of their degree. The project work can be extended to 1-year of duration depending on vacancies available.
Call for this year is over now.

10) International Center for Stem Cells, Cancer and Biotechnology (ICSCCB), Pune

Current students in their final semester for dissertation project (Bachelors/Masters) can apply. The dissertation will cover broad Topics: Proliferation and differentiation of myeloid cells and Regulation of myeloid transcription factors and other proteins in hematopoiesis and their dysregulation in leukemic cancers.

NIREH Summer Training Programme in Environmental Biotechnology

National Institute for Research in Environmental Health (ICMR-NIREH) 
Kamla Nehru Hospital Building, Gandhi Medical College Campus 
Bhopal – 462 001 (MP)

About NIREH

National Institute for Research in Environmental Health (NIREH), Bhopal, is one of the permanent institutes of the Indian Council of Medical Research (ICMR), a Government of India’s apex autonomous organization for bio-medical research in the country.

Aim of NIREH

To understand the mechanisms of chemical-induced injury through basic, clinical, translational and community research and to develop diagnostic and therapeutic tools to chemical threat agents incliding toxic industrial and agricultural chemicals,toxins and other chemicals.

The Summer Training Programme in Environmental Biotechnology is two weeks long handson training course offered by the ICMR-National Institute for Research in Environmental Health (ICMR-NIREH), Bhopal. Participants of this programme will experience the excitement of working in a unique academic ambience apt for cutting-edge scientific discourse. During this programme greater emphasis will be laid on the fundamental wet-lab tools and techniques relevant to environmental biotechnology.
Course Content: Basic techniques pertaining to cell biology, molecular immunology, genetics and epigenetics shall be covered.
1) Isolation of DNA, RNA and Proteins
2) Conventional PCR
3) Hot-start PCR
4) Reverse Transcriptase PCR
5) Real Time PCR
6) Methylation Specific PCR
7) mt-DNA Mutation Analysis
8) Micro-RNA Profiling
9) Multiplex Gene Expression Array
10) SDS-PAGE & Western Blot Analysis
11) Flow Cytometry
12) FACS-Cell Signaling Assays
13) Immunophenotyping
14) Cytometric Bead Array Assay
15) Histone Methylation Array
16) Primary Cell Culture
17) ELISA
18) Chromosomal Aberration Assay
19) G-banding & Micronuclei Assay
20) Colony Forming Assays
Qualifications: Students pursuing post-graduate courses in biological sciences, pharmaceutical sciences and medical sciences are invited to apply.
Seats: Just 20 students will be admitted to the course.
Application Procedure: Application in the prescribed format available at ICMR-NIREH website must reach us via email at academics.nireh@gmail.com before or on 15 May 2019.
Selection: Procedure for screening and selection will be based upon academic credentials only. The list of selected candidates will be posted at the institute’s site on 21 May 2019.
Fees: A Registration fee for this course is Rs. 5000/= only.
No lodging/boarding shall be offered and the participants will need to make their own arrangements for the same.

Summer Research Internship Program at IIIT-B, Bangalore (2019 - SRIP@IIIT-B)

Summer Research Internship Program at IIIT-B, Bangalore (2019 - SRIP@IIIT-B)


Call for Application
IIIT-B is announcing its 2019 Summer Research Internship Program (2019-SRIP@IIIT-B). The program is designed to stimulate undergraduate and masters students to undergo research projects under supervision of IIIT-B faculty. The duration of the internship is 8 weeks, between 1st May to 31st July. The internship is available to external candidates only, from any Indian University/ Institute. The deadline for application is 20th April 2019. The internship is paid, and accommodation and food will be provided at the IIIT-B student hostel. Please note that the accommodation is available only for the period between 13th May to 30th June.
Eligibility Criteria: Students pursuing a Bachelor’s (2nd year and 3rd year) and Master’s degree program are eligible to apply.
Application process: Interested students can apply from following
The application includes: (i) a cover letter summarising the application (including research interests), (ii) recent CV (including name as per 12th grade mark sheet or government-issued photo-identification document, postal address, contact mobile number) (iii) a copy of photo ID (proof for name given in CV).
Selection Process: The faculty members of IIIT-B will review the submitted candidates’ applications. In case a faculty member identifies a suitable candidate, they will inform the 2019- SRIP@IIIT-B Committee, and upon completion of the admission process, the selected interns will be intimated.
Duration of Internships : ~ 8 weeks, in the period from 1st May to 31st July 2018.
Number of Internships : 30
Stipend : Weekly Stipend of Rs 1000/-
Accommodation : Free Accommodation (13th May - 30th June) and food will be provided at IIIT-B.
Deadline for applying: 20th April 2019
